The Challenge of Manual Lead Conversion: Why It's Holding You Back

Let's be honest, the current state of manual lead conversion can be a real pain point for many organizations. For an ADM or Innendienst user, the journey from a promising lead to a fully-fledged customer and an active opportunity often involves a series of tedious and error-prone steps. First, you identify a qualified lead—great! But then comes the administrative burden. You might have to manually create a new customer account in your CRM, carefully inputting all the name, address, and contact information that was already captured in the lead record. Then, you'd likely move on to setting up a new opportunity, ensuring it's linked to the correct customer and that the original lead source is somehow tracked, perhaps through a custom field or a note. And what about all those invaluable notes, specific requirements, and interaction history recorded against the original lead? Often, these get copied and pasted, or worse, forgotten entirely, leading to a fragmented customer view. This entire process is not just time-consuming; it's a breeding ground for mistakes. A simple typo can lead to communication issues, incorrect billing, or misdirected marketing efforts down the line. Moreover, the sheer volume of repetitive data entry can lead to significant employee frustration and burnout. Sales teams should be selling, not acting as data entry clerks. When precious hours are spent on administrative tasks that could be automated, your team's productivity takes a hit, and valuable selling time is lost. This traditional, multi-step approach also creates significant challenges for reporting and analytics. Without an automated, atomic conversion process, tracking conversion rates accurately, understanding the true origins of your opportunities, and performing a reliable audit trail becomes incredibly difficult. Imagine trying to piece together where an opportunity truly came from if its original lead record was simply deleted or the source wasn't explicitly transferred. This lack of data integrity means your insights into marketing effectiveness and sales pipeline health might be skewed, hindering strategic decision-making.
